Transaction 703e735e74c916157d8318bef4c194881262911a647bf1b546df9c380fe40251

4 Input
2 Outputs
  • 703e735e74c916157d8318bef4c194881262911a647bf1b546df9c380fe40251:0
  • value  10478
    address  12851betmvnVttsLde5pAR45bwuShpPkNf
  • 703e735e74c916157d8318bef4c194881262911a647bf1b546df9c380fe40251:1
  • value  2500000
    address  1837V11yCrHf1ocNwKRX89sjrpHu6V6Bkm